Write the slope-intercept equation for the line containing the given pair of numbers. (-6,1) (6,7)
---
slope = (7-1)/(6--6) = 6/12 = 1/2
------
Form:: y = mx + b
Solve for "b"::
1 = (1/2)(-6) + b
b = 1+3 = 4
------
Equation:
y = (1/2)x + 4
